Returns Policy

This Returns Policy should be read in conjunction with our Webstore Terms and Conditions.

1. General

All products and services shall be deemed to have been accepted by the Customer as being in order unless notification to the contrary is received in writing by Kulbardi within 14 calendar days of delivery. Any returns and resulting credits after this period will be at the discretion of Kulbardi, and Kulbardi reserves the right to deduct a re-stocking fee from the credit.

If for any reason, you are not happy with your purchase, you may return it back to us under the following conditions.

2. Defective Goods

Any products which are damaged or defective, delivered after their use by or best before date or otherwise not in accordance with an order, may be returned to Kulbardi within 14 calendar days of delivery, at no cost to the Customer. A Return Authority is required prior to return.

3. Change of Mind Returns

(a) For Change of Mind Returns, you may return the Products and obtain a credit if:

  1. the products are returned within 14 calendar days of delivery;
  2. a return authorisation is obtained from Kulbardi by you; and
  3. the Products are:

  • in their original packaging, including instruction manuals and all accessories;
  • unopened and unused, of a current make and model and otherwise in a condition enabling them to be sold by Kulbardi;
  • in a re-saleable condition including any security seal or shrink wrap intact; and
  • the product is not from the list in point (c).

(b) Where you return products due to Change of Mind:

  1. it will be at your expense or as a credit to the customer account;
  2. the risk of the products will remain with you until they are received by Kulbardi; and
  3. a restocking or return fee may be charged by Kulbardi.

4. Exceptions

Kulbardi generally does not accept the return of items in the following categories:

  • Special Buy-Ins
  • Customer Specific stock
  • Clearance Products
  • Printer Cartridges
  • Toner Cartridges
  • Printed and Branded Marketing Merchandise
  • Furniture

5. Limitation of Liability

(a) Notwithstanding the provisions of this Policy, Kulbardi will not accept a returned product which it reasonably believes it is not faulty, you have caused it to become unacceptable or failed to take steps to prevent it from becoming unacceptable or where the product has been damaged by abnormal use or use not in accordance with manufacturer's instructions.

(b) Kulbardi reserves the right to recover its reasonable costs in relation to goods returned in these circumstances.

6. Your Statutory Rights

(a) Our products come with guarantees that cannot be excluded under the Australian Consumer Law. You are entitled to a replacement or refund for a major failure and for compensation for any other reasonably foreseeable loss or damage. You are also entitled to have the goods repaired or replaced if the goods fail to be of acceptable quality and the failure does not amount to a major failure.

(b) These statutory or consumer guarantees have no set time limit and depending upon the price and quality of the goods, you may be entitled to a remedy after the expiry of the manufacturer's warranty period.

(c) This Policy is not intended to exclude or limit any statutory rights which you may have.
